Meaning of
taqarrub
तक़र्रुब • تقرب
English
closeness; proximity; intimacy
Hindi
निकटता; समीपता; अंतरंगता
Urdu
قربت; نزدیکی; محبت
Origin
Arabic
Nuance
The word 'taqarrub' embodies a sense of closeness that transcends physical proximity, delving into the realms of emotional and spiritual intimacy. In its original context, it signifies a nearness that is both comforting and profound. Poetry elevates this concept, using it to explore the depths of human connection and the yearning for unity with the beloved or the divine.
Poetic Usage
Poets often invoke 'taqarrub' to express the longing for closeness with a lover or the divine. It is used to convey the intensity of desire and the fulfillment found in intimate connections. The word contrasts with isolation, highlighting the warmth of togetherness.
